Definition and Classification
So you’re interested in learning more about biennials? Let’s start with the basics. A biennial plant is a type of flowering plant that completes its life cycle over two growing seasons. Unlike annuals, which mature and die within a year, and perennials, which live for multiple years, biennials typically take two years to grow from seed to bloom.
To break it down further, biennials can be classified into different categories based on their growth habits. Some common types of biennials include:
• Root biennials: These plants focus on root development during the first year and then produce flowers in the second year.
• Stem biennials: These plants grow vegetatively in the first year, producing leaves and stems, before flowering in the second year.
For example, carrots are a classic example of a root biennial. They spend their first year developing a strong taproot, which allows them to survive harsh winter conditions. Only when they’re mature enough will they produce flowers and set seed.
Characteristics of Biennial Plants
Biennial plants exhibit distinct characteristics that set them apart from annuals and perennials. One of the most noticeable traits is their growth pattern, which typically involves two years to complete a life cycle. In the first year, biennials focus on vegetative growth, developing a robust root system and leafy foliage. This stage allows the plant to store energy reserves in its roots, stems, or leaves.
During the second year, biennials direct their stored energy towards flowering and seed production. As a result, they often produce larger flowers and more seeds than annuals, which have a shorter lifespan. For instance, carrots and beets are classic examples of biennials that take two years to mature from sowing to harvest.
It’s essential for gardeners to understand these growth patterns when cultivating biennial plants. By providing the right conditions in the first year and allowing them to overwinter, you can encourage healthy growth and maximize yields in the second year. Keep in mind that some biennials may require protection during winter or early spring, depending on your climate and region.

Germination and Seedling Stage
When a biennial seed begins to grow, it’s an exciting time for gardeners. The germination and seedling stage is crucial for the plant’s development, as it sets the foundation for its growth and success in the following year.
During this stage, which typically occurs within 1-3 weeks after sowing, the seed absorbs water and breaks dormancy, sprouting into a tiny root and stem. The first leaves to emerge are usually small and rounded, known as cotyledons or seed leaves. These early leaves are crucial for photosynthesis and help the plant store energy for future growth.
Factors like light, temperature, and soil quality significantly influence seedling development during this stage. For example, most biennials require consistent moisture, but overwatering can lead to rot and weaken the seedling. Conversely, inadequate watering can cause stress and stunt growth. Gardeners should ensure that the seedlings receive enough indirect light, as direct sunlight can scorch tender leaves.
By providing optimal conditions, gardeners can encourage healthy seedling development, setting their biennials up for success in the coming year.

Flowering and Seed Production
As biennials complete their first growing season, they prepare for the next stage of development: flowering and seed production. This is a critical period for these plants, as it allows them to reproduce and disperse their seeds.
During this time, biennials typically produce large, showy flowers that are often used in ornamental gardens. These flowers can be white, pink, purple, or a combination of colors, depending on the specific species. For example, foxgloves (Digitalis purpurea) and hollyhocks (Alcea rosea) are popular biennial varieties known for their vibrant, trumpet-shaped blooms.
To encourage healthy flowering and seed production, gardeners should provide biennials with full sun to partial shade and well-draining soil. Fertilization is also essential, as it promotes root development and supports the growth of strong stems and flowers. Pruning is another crucial step: removing dead flower stalks after blooming helps direct energy towards seed production.
When seeds are mature, they can be harvested by cutting off the seed heads and drying them in a warm, dry location. This allows for easy collection and storage for future planting.

Habitat Creation and Ecosystem Services
When it comes to biennials, their role in habitat creation and ecosystem services is often overlooked. However, these plants play a vital part in maintaining biodiversity and supporting local wildlife. One of the primary ways biennials contribute to ecosystem services is by providing food for pollinators and other beneficial insects.
For example, many biennial flowers such as foxgloves and hollyhocks produce nectar-rich blooms that attract bees, butterflies, and hummingbirds. By incorporating these plants into your garden, you can help support local pollinator populations and maintain the health of nearby ecosystems. In addition to providing food for wildlife, biennials also offer shelter and habitat creation.
Soil quality is another key ecosystem service provided by biennials. These plants often have deep taproots that help break up compacted soil and improve drainage. This process allows water and air to penetrate deeper into the soil profile, promoting healthy microbial activity and nutrient cycling. By incorporating biennial plants with deep roots into your garden design, you can improve soil fertility and structure, supporting a more resilient ecosystem.

Common Challenges and Solutions
As you’re growing biennials in your garden, it’s not uncommon to encounter some common challenges that can affect their health and productivity. One of the most frustrating issues is pests, such as slugs and snails, which love to munch on tender shoots and leaves. These pests can be particularly problematic at night when they emerge from hiding places to feed.
To tackle this problem, try using physical barriers like copper tape around plant stems or crushed eggshells to deter them. You can also hand-pick the pests at dawn or dusk when they’re most active. If you have a severe infestation, consider using organic pest control methods like neem oil or insecticidal soap.
Another challenge biennial gardeners face is diseases, such as powdery mildew and downy mildew. These fungal infections can be spread through moisture, making it essential to ensure good air circulation around your plants. To prevent disease, remove any infected leaves or stems, and avoid overhead watering that can splash water onto the foliage. Regularly inspect your biennials for signs of disease, and treat them promptly if you notice any issues.
By being proactive in managing pests and diseases, you can enjoy a thriving biennial garden.
